Description
Dayan, also known as Lijiang Old Town, is a historic town located in Yunnan province, China. It is famous for its well-preserved ancient architecture and rich cultural heritage. The town is a UNESCO World Heritage Site, recognized for its unique blend of different cultural influences, including those from the Naxi ethnic group and Tibetan communities.
Dayan features charming narrow streets with traditional wooden buildings, intricate carvings, and flowing water systems from the nearby mountains. The town is often referred to as the 'Venice of the East' due to its beautiful waterways that contribute to its picturesque scenery. Visitors are drawn to the vibrant local markets, where they can experience authentic Naxi culture and cuisine.
Additionally, Dayan serves as a gateway to the surrounding natural beauty of Yunnan, including the stunning Jade Dragon Snow Mountain. Outdoor activities such as hiking and exploring the nearby villages offer travelers a chance to immerse themselves in the breathtaking landscapes and the rich historical context of the region.
